Apple tree removal services involve the careful and efficient process of removing apple trees from residential, commercial, or agricultural properties. This service typically includes assessing the tree’s health and location, safely cutting down the tree, and properly disposing of the debris. Professionals use specialized equipment and techniques to ensure the removal is conducted safely, minimizing disruption to the surrounding landscape or structures. The goal is to clear the area of unwanted or hazardous apple trees while maintaining the integrity of the property.
Removing apple trees can address several common problems. Overgrown or damaged trees may pose safety risks, such as falling branches or roots that threaten nearby structures. Diseased or decaying trees can also cause concerns about pests or spreading illness to other healthy trees. Additionally, apple trees that no longer produce fruit or are crowding out other plants can hinder landscaping efforts or reduce the overall aesthetic value of a property. Tree removal services help resolve these issues by eliminating problematic trees and creating a safer, more manageable outdoor space.

Tree Removal Cost - The typical expense for removing a tree can range from $200 to $2,000, depending on size and location. For example, a small tree might cost around $200, while a large, mature tree could be closer to $2,000.
Hourly Rates - Many service providers charge between $75 and $150 per hour for tree removal services. The total cost depends on the number of hours required to complete the work.
Complexity Factors - Costs may vary based on factors like tree height, diameter, and accessibility. More complex removals, such as those near structures or power lines, can increase the overall price.
Additional Services - Extra services like stump grinding or debris removal are often billed separately, with stump grinding typically costing between $60 and $350. These can add to the overall project cost depending on the scope of work.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
